Weingut Fink produces Grüner Veltliner from the Wachau, Austria's most prestigious white wine region. The winery focuses on the Federspiel classification—wines of elegant restraint and mineral precision from steep, terraced vineyards along the Danube. Three vineyard sites form the core: Loibner Kräutles, Loibner Hofstatt, and Loibner Frauenweingarten, each yielding dry Grüner Veltliner expressions that balance the variety's characteristic white pepper and citrus with the region's slate and loess minerality. Falstaff has rated these wines in the high 80s, reflecting their balance and structure. The Wachau's cool continental climate and ancient soils create conditions where Grüner Veltliner achieves both aromatic intensity and the acidity that defines Austria's finest dry whites.
